How does those 'freeze hack' work? Most importantly, how should I counter it? It sucks---once I was in a big game and this player froze my SC. Well not really freeze, but a screen pop up showing a player is lagging with a count down timer--the same as when a player disconnects. But when I click 'drop player', nothing happens and I can only Ctrl+Alt+Del to completely shut down starcraft.
And there seems to be a hack that allows you to disconnect another player. It does it instantly--one second I was winning(and it was 1v3!), the next second I was disconnected(it says all other players have been dropped from the game).
Any external programs I can run to stop these hacks? Even if I can't stop it, at least something that allows me to detect it (best in the lobby) so I can quit their game(s).
